A perpetual decentralized exchange, or perpetual DEX, is a trading platform operating on a blockchain that allows users to trade perpetual futures contracts without intermediaries. These exchanges enable leveraged trading on digital assets with no expiration date, using smart contracts for settlement and collateral management. They offer a non-custodial alternative to traditional derivatives markets.
Context
The current state of perpetual DEXs involves rapid innovation in capital efficiency and user experience within decentralized finance. A key debate centers on balancing high leverage capabilities with robust risk management protocols to prevent systemic failures. Future developments include improved liquidity provision, cross-chain functionality, and enhanced user interfaces for broader adoption.
